Turabian introduced the Turabian style of writing in her work, “A Manual for Writers of Research Papers, Theses and Dissertations.” The style is quite similar to the Chicago style except that Turabian provides guidelines for the actual writers of student papers, essays, theses and dissertations rather than guidelines for publication.

Kate L. Turabian’s Manual for Writers of Research Papers, Theses, and Dissertations presents two basic documentation systems: notes-bibliography style (or simply bibliography style) and author-date style (sometimes called reference list style).
